Description
Situation 25 is a restricted area. Only authorized individuals are allowed to enter. Access by external groups is to be banned. Spacesuits are required for entry.
You are not home, but they will ensure that you feel like you're home.
Give it a few moments. They'll help you renovate.
The M.E.G. is conferring with them, establishing a peace treaty. They once attacked any humans that roamed across their lands, but thanks to the M.E.G.'s efforts, perhaps we can call this place our habitable home. Futuristic technology, genome editing, artificial gardens—this area has room for a potential colony where wanderers can thrive in the Backrooms.
The entire area is locked in the midpoint between day and night. Is dusk coming, or is dawn coming? The Sun glows a bright orange, illuminating the sky. They've harnessed the solar power of the blaze, providing enough energy to sustain life for the next century.
Roses, daisies, and pine trees thrive in the artificial garden, where LED lights replace the Sun, which is too far away for the plants to perform photosynthesis with. The overgrowth of the canopy has created a miniature forest, with its grassy path, tall redwoods, and even a small stream with clean drinking water. We're not entirely sure how the forest works; despite it being an enclosed area, fauna have appeared. They can be seen eating the berries or rustling in the leaves. Scientists have taken these creatures in for research on Level 11, but they do not resemble any identified species.
Nothing leaves this place. Everything must stay in Situation 25 so as to keep the area top-secret until it is ready. They will make sure all confidential files and objects remain inside. Guards at the door will check belongings and do a thorough search to ensure nothing leaks.
Access will open to the public later on. For now, discussions must happen behind closed doors.
They promise it will be ready soon.
Escape Plan
The Sun's power is, unfortunately, unstable. Should the society ever stop functioning, they will direct all of you to the exits. There are several doors near Lab 01 that will take you back to Situation 24. Keep the spacesuits on—it's required to breathe there.
However, those in more... desperate situations can take their emergency exit close to our dining hall. Take a sharp left, and there will be a fake wall. Knock on said wall, and the wall will pull away to reveal a thriving forest with blue skies and plentiful vegetation. No one to our knowledge has ever taken that exit; if they have, they've never returned.
